This 74 is my first with the hump floor pan. Could anyone please tell me how to remove the front seats?

Look underneath the seats, there should be a pin and a cotter pin mechanism on each seat, you need to pull that cotter pin and take the pin out, sometimes a screwdriver is handy, once thats out, you need to take the spring off, then you slide your seat all the way towards the front and it should come off, this whole process takes about 5 minutes for both seats, let me know if you have any trouble, its easier to look at it to know what I mean.

Correct me if I'm wrong; but on a 74 Standard the seats come out the back.

Remove the end caps on the seat rails if necessary (most are already gone). Then you hold the seat release mechanism back (located forward of the e-brake) while simultaneously pulling the seat toward the rear of the car. You really need 3 hands... Cool

Don't forget to pull down the safety clip at the front rail.
